SENIOR SOFTWARE DEVELOPER

at  SPARK SYSTEMS PTE LTD

Singapore, Southeast, Singapore -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ate22 Sep, 2024USD 9000 Monthly22 Jun, 2024N/ASolver,Spring Framework,Low Latency,Jira,Apache Commons,Multithreading,Git,Forex,Financial Transactions,Equities,Stored Procedures,Core Java,Perl,Financial Markets,Jenkins,Maven,BashN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

EDUCATIONAL BACKGROUND AND EXPERIENCE

  • Degree educated in an Engineering subject
  • Minimum 5 years of server side core java development experience

REQUIRED SKILLS

  • Advanced programming knowledge in Core Java and multithreading
  • Competent in low latency, high performance server side development
  • Knowledge with FIX or other financial transaction protocols
  • Knowledge in development lifecycle and build tools such as Git, Maven, Jira, Jenkins etc
  • Knowledge in open source libraries and frameworks such as Spring framework, apache commons, Disruptor etc
  • Working knowledge of Linux / UNIX, bash or Perl or scripting skills
  • Working knowledge of SQL databases, queries and stored procedures
  • Self-starter, good work ethics, resourceful and problem solver, being able to gain initiative, work independently and produce high quality solution

ADDITIONAL REQUIREMENTS

  • Knowledge of financial markets and financial transactions such as Forex, Equities, Futures
  • Skilled in high performance, low latency java development

Responsibilities:

  • Build best in class low latency, high performance electronic trading system.
  • Develop distributed and scalable solution for market connectivity gateways using FIX or other financial protocol in a very low latency environment/
  • Continuous improving tools for performance tracking, monitoring and reporting on suit of trading applications.
  • Communication with sales and clients about new feature requirement and participate in solutioning.


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

An engineering subject

Proficient

1

Singapore, Singapore